Output 6df0bc9bfe9e033c9d216eb3661642bbe6a63171ceed7a125ac4e623d11da258:62

value
13068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f03da69d5a81b74b58c2ae5ddcd1f4485ba95dd3 OP_EQUAL
address
3PbHxA99cDdb6tVva7GUF3DjDgEhoAyiDt
transaction
6df0bc9bfe9e033c9d216eb3661642bbe6a63171ceed7a125ac4e623d11da258
confirmations
328294
spent
true